Identifying student cognitive engagement in online learning is crucial for ensuring success, but it can be challenging due to the nature of the online environment. This study developed predictive models to automate the identification of cognitive engagement in online discussion posts by adapting the Interactive, Constructive, Active, and Passive (ICAP) Engagement theory and merging it with Bloom's taxonomy. Using data from 4,217 student posts, machine learning classifiers (decision tree, random forest, and support vector machine) were trained to identify engagement levels. The support vector machine model performed best, suggesting that automatic identification of cognitive engagement is feasible and could aid in providing timely support and adapting teaching practices.
-
Gorgun, Guher, Seyma N. Yildirim-Erbasli, and Carrie Demmans Epp. "Predicting Cognitive Engagement in Online Course Discussion Forums." International Educational Data Mining Society (2022).
